A large-scale forest scheme worth millions of hryvnias was revealed in Kharkiv region
Katerina Belousova

More than 5,000 storage meters of wood were seized from violators

In Kharkiv region, law enforcement officers conducted large-scale searches of black loggers and seized UAH 1 million, $67 thousand, and €6 thousand from them.

The offenders have been conducting illegal logging since 2021 and have caused the state damage worth UAH 1 million, the Kharkiv Regional Prosecutor's Office reports on Facebook.

It is noted that black loggers cut down valuable trees in the Chuhuiv district and sold them. Currently, law enforcement officers, in particular from the Specialized Environmental Prosecutor's Office, are conducting a pre-trial investigation in criminal proceedings on the fact of illegal felling, illegal transportation, storage and sale of timber, which caused serious consequences (Part 4 of Article 246 of the Criminal Code of Ukraine).

The report said that law enforcement officers conducted more than 30 authorized searches at places of business, logging and storage of illegally cut timber. More than 5 thousand cubic meters of wood, money (UAH 1 million, $67 thousand and €6 thousand), trucks and special equipment, mobile and computer equipment, etc. were seized from the offenders.

"The investigation is ongoing, the necessary investigative and procedural actions are being carried out. The persons involved in the crime are being identified," the press service emphasized.
